And, there is no way to predict odds of drawing. Not when everybody has the option of putting down 4 choices and there's no way of knowing how many points each applicant has. All you can do is what I do and divide the number of applicants by the number of permits and write it all down. This number won't be the actual odds but is a way to compare.
